Guangdong Couple Sentenced to Heavy Prison Terms for Their Faith

January 11, 2019 |   By a Minghui correspondent in Guangdong Province, China

(Minghui.org) A married couple in Jiangmen City, Guangdong Province were sentenced to heavy prison terms four days before the New Year for practicing Falun Gong. Their teenager son is now left at home alone.

Falun Gong, also known as Falun Dafa, is a spiritual meditation discipline that has been persecuted by the communist regime since 1999.

Mr. Yu Rongxin was arrested on September 18, 2017, and his wife Ms. Xie Qing was arrested three days later. Both of them are held at Jiangmen City Detention Center.

The police submitted the couple's case to Jiangmen City Procuratorate on June 28, 2018, and it was moved to Pengjiang District Court on July 31.

The couple appeared in court on September 11. Their lawyer defended their innocence.

On December 28, without informing the couple's lawyer or their family, the court secretly sentenced them to prison. Mr. Yu received 8.5 years and Ms. Xie 7.5 years.

In addition to the couple's heavy sentence, the same court also recently sentenced another practitioner, Mr. Wang Bin, to eight years in prison for spreading information on social media about Falun Gong.
